Seven compounds from Portulaca oleracea L. and their anticholinesterase activities

作者:Wen Xu, Jianhua Wang, Baozhao Ju, Xiujuan Lan, Xixiang Ying, Didier Stien · 发表于:Natural Product Research · 年份:2021 · DOI:10.1080/14786419.2021.1916928 · 被引用次数:29 · 研究领域:Antioxidants, Aging, Portulaca oleracea、Medicinal Plants and Bioactive Compounds、Biochemical effects in animals

A novel lignan, identified as 4-(3,4-dihydroxyphenyl)-6,7-dimethoxy-3a,4-dihydronaphtho[2,3-c]furan-1(3H)-one, named oleralignan A (1), together with six known compounds, loliolide (2), isololiolide (3), dehydrololiolide (4), daphnetin (5), esculetin (6), and trans-coumaric acid methyl ester (7) was obtained from Portulaca oleracea L., while compounds 3, 4, 6, and 7 were isolated from the plant for the first time. Their structures were elucidated using spectroscopic methods, including one- and two-dimensional NMR and high-resolution electrospray ionization time-of-flight mass spectrometry. In addition, the results of activity assay demonstrated that compounds 1-7 have anticholinesterase activities.
